    Fukoku Mutual Life Insurance Trims Tesla Stake; Analysts Offer Mixed Outlook

    Fukoku Mutual Life Insurance Reduces Tesla Position

    Fukoku Mutual Life Insurance Co. decreased its investment in Tesla, Inc. (NASDAQ:TSLA) by 33.6% in the fourth quarter, according to the firm’s latest fil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m now owns 12,101 shares of the electric vehicle maker’s stock, having sold 6,121 shares during the period. At the close of the most recent quarter, FUKOKU MUTUAL LIFE INSURANCE Co.’s holdings in Tesla were valued at $4.89 million.

    Several other institutional investors have also altered their positions in Tesla stock. For example, Transcendent Capital Group LLC acquired a new stake in Tesla in the third quarter, valued at approximately $29,000. Farmers & Merchants Trust Co of Chambersburg PA also initiated a new position in the fourth quarter, worth about $46,000.

    Analyst Ratings Vary

    Recent analyst reports on Tesla present a mixed outlook, with differing price targets and ratings.

    • Wells Fargo & Company increased their price objective on Tesla from $125.00 to $135.00 and gave the company an “underweight” rating.
    • New Street Research upgraded Tesla from a “neutral” rating to a “buy” rating and set a $460.00 price objective.
    • StockNews.com downgraded Tesla from a “hold” rating to a “sell” rating.
    • Mizuho reiterated an “outperform” rating and set a $515.00 price target.

    Currently, the stock has an average rating of “Hold” and a consensus target price of $318.77 according to MarketBeat.

    Stock Performance and Financials

    Tesla shares opened at $293.33 on Friday. The company’s financials show a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.08, a current ratio of 2.02 and a quick ratio of 1.61. The business’s fifty day moving average price is $385.35 and its 200-day moving average price is $316.70.

    Insider Activity

    In related news, the CFO Vaibhav Taneja sold 2,606 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Friday, December 6th. Following the sale, the chief financial officer now owns 108,965 shares of the company’s stock. Additionally, Director Kimbal Musk sold 75,000 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Thursday, February 6th. Corporate insiders currently own 20.70% of the total outstanding shares.
